  • Echizen Ono Castle: Nestled in the heart of Ono, this historic castle offers visitors a glimpse into Japan's feudal past. The romantic atmosphere is enhanced by stunning views from its hilltop location and beautiful cherry blossoms in spring, making it an ideal spot for photography and leisurely strolls.
  • Fukui Prefectural Dinosaur Museum: Just 23km away, this family-friendly museum showcases an impressive collection of dinosaur fossils and interactive exhibits. It's a fantastic place for visitors of all ages to learn about prehistoric life and the region's unique geological history.
  • Hakusan Shrine: Located 16km from Ono, this tranquil shrine is dedicated to the mountain deity Hakusan. Visitors can enjoy the serene surroundings and traditional architecture, perfect for experiencing local culture and spirituality.

Best time to go to Ono

The best time to visit Ono can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Ono fal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with moderate rain. The coolest average temperature in Ono fal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January29.3°F (-1.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
February30.7°F (-0.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
March38.5°F (3.6°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April47.7°F (8.7°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May57.2°F (14.0°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June64.4°F (18.0°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
July71.6°F (22.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
August73.6°F (23.1°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September66.6°F (19.2°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
October55.8°F (13.2°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November45.9°F (7.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December35.1°F (1.7°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High
